Full Specifications
| Brand | Greadio |
|---|---|
| Color | Pink |
| Style | Retro |
| Frequency | 87 MHz |
| Dimensions | 4.4 x 2.7 x 2 inch |
| Style Name | Retro |
| Tuner Type | FM |
| Unit Count | 1 Count |
| Connectivity | Bluetooth |
| Model Number | GR919P |
| Power Source | Battery Powered |
| Built-In Media | Battery |
| Mfr Part Number | GR919P |
| Special Feature | Portable, Rechargeable |
